One might think that fashion started as early as the first humans who dressed in furs, leathers, orplants. And while it is amusing to imagine onecavewoman being envious of another cavewoman and copying her style, the word “fashion” didn’t even make it onto the scene until the 1300s. It comes from the Old French fasoun, meaning “a physical make-up or composition; form, shape; appearance.”

Fashion design as it applies to clothing only came about in the early 1800s, with Charles Frederick Worth being the first person to ever sew a label with his name into the clothing he made. He’s also credited with the invention of the fashion model profession and a fascinating subject to read about if you’ve got the time.

Today, we define fashion as;

A popular trend, especially in styles of dress, ornament, and manners of behavior.
